Naprawa błędu 500 „Internal server error” w LiteSpeed Hosting
Błąd 500, znany również jako „Błąd wewnętrzny serwera”, jest powszechnym problemem w środowiskach hostingowych LiteSpeed. Wskazuje, że serwer napotkał niespodziewany warunek, który uniemożliwił mu zrealizowanie żądania. Chociaż może wydawać się krytyczny, przyczyny są zazwyczaj łatwe do zdiagnozowania i naprawienia.
Typowe przyczyny
Nieprawidłowe zasady .htaccess – Nieprawidłowe dyrektywy lub zduplikowane wpisy często wywołują błąd 500.
Uprawnienia plików i folderów – Złe uprawnienia (np. 777) mogą blokować wykonanie. Bezpieczne wartości domyślne: 644 dla plików, 755 dla katalogów.
Błędy PHP – Nieobsługiwane funkcje, problemy z składnią lub limity pamięci mogą zatrzymać działanie skryptów.
Przekroczone limity – LiteSpeed egzekwuje limity zasobów (pamięć, czas wykonania). Ich przekroczenie może wywołać błąd.
Jak naprawić
Sprawdź .htaccess: Tymczasowo zmień nazwę pliku i przeładuj stronę. Jeśli błąd zniknie, przejrzyj zasady.
Przejrzyj dzienniki błędów: W cPanel → Metryki → Błędy, lub przez /logs/error.log. Często pokazują dokładną przyczynę.
Popraw uprawnienia: Zresetuj pliki i katalogi do standardowych wartości (644 / 755).
Sprawdź ustawienia PHP: Upewnij się, że są zgodne z wybraną wersją PHP, i zwiększ memory_limit lub max_execution_time, jeśli to konieczne.
Wyłącz wtyczki/skrypty: Jeśli używasz CMS-ów takich jak WordPress, wyłącz ostatnie wtyczki, aby znaleźć konflikt.
Podsumowanie
Błąd 500 w hostingu LiteSpeed zazwyczaj sprowadza się do problemów z konfiguracją, uprawnieniami lub konfliktami PHP. Sprawdzając dzienniki, naprawiając .htaccess i dostosowując limity serwera, możesz szybko rozwiązać ten problem i przywrócić dostępność swojej strony internetowej.


